New features and enhancements

The PDF Comparison add-on allows you to compare 2 PDF documents and return the difference between the 2 documents. This enables you to easily visualize changes and better manage your documents. You can then decide to delete, insert or replace the text as you wish.

Our new PDF Compliance add-on can help bring your application to the next level. You can use this feature to check if PDF files are compliant with PDF/A standards (ISO 19005-1, 19005-2 and 19005-3). You can also use this add-on to convert PDF files to PDF/A and implements all necessary corrections to ensure compliance.

We’ve been consistently improving our XFA functionality for every release. With the upgraded XFA form signature on mobiles, it’s now easier than ever to sign documents on the go with PDF SDK for Android/iOS. You can also add signature objects to existing signature fields of XFA forms with this upgrade.

 

Simplify your PDF Development Journey

 

We’ve made major improvements to annotations in PDF SDK 6.4. When it comes to security for annotations, you can now lock individual annotations and add read-only flags (flatten) to your annotations, making it easier than ever to use annotations across platforms. At the UI level for mobile, we’ve added the ability to select multiple annotations to delete or flatten.

Foxit PDF SDK 6.4 also comes with new JavaScript APIs for the Cordova plugin to import/export annotation data to XFDF and enable/disable annotations.
